Árvore de páginas

Ponto-de-Entrada: MC030PRJ - Manipula os campos do aHeader


Versões:Microsiga Protheus 8.11 , Microsiga Protheus 10
Compatível Países:Todos
Sistemas Operacionais:Todos
Compatível às Bases de Dados:Todos
Idiomas:Espanhol , Inglês


Descrição:

Este Ponto de Entrada tem por objetivo manipular os campos do aHeader/ Item do aCols posicionado que será exibido na consulta ao Kardex.

O numero de colunas no aHeader podem variar de acordo com as regras abaixo:

As colunas Localizacao e Numero de serie podem ou não aparecer conforme resposta da pergunta 6 "Imprime Localizacao:" no grupo de perguntas MTC030.

As colunas Lote e Sublote podem ou não aparecer, conforme cadastrado no produto se utiliza rastro por lote ou sublote


Programa Fonte
matc030.prx
Sintaxe

MC030PRJ - Manipula os campos do aHeader ( < ExpC1> , < ExpA2> , [ ExpA3 ] ) --> ExpA2,ExpA3

Parâmetros:



Nome

Tipo

Descrição

Default

Obrigatório

Referência

ExpC1

Caracter

Alias do arquivo de trabalho




X




ExpA2

Vetor

Contem o aHeader




X




ExpA3

Vetor

Contém o item do aCols corrente










Retorno
ExpA2,ExpA3
    (vetor)
  • aHeader e Item do aCols posicionado {aHeader,aItem}
Exemplos
User Function MC030PRJ()  
Local ExpC1 := PARAMIXB[1]
Local ExpA2 := PARAMIXB[2]
Local ExpA3 := PARAMIXB[3] //Customização do usuário para manipulação dos campos do array na visualização da consulta do Kardex

Return {ExpA2, ExpA3}